    @@ -637,4 +637,100 @@ int drm_dp_send_power_updown_phy(struct drm_dp_mst_topology_mgr *mgr,
    void drm_dp_mst_get_port_malloc(struct drm_dp_mst_port *port);
    void drm_dp_mst_put_port_malloc(struct drm_dp_mst_port *port);

    +extern const struct drm_private_state_funcs drm_dp_mst_topology_state_funcs;
    +
    +/**
    + * __drm_dp_mst_state_iter_get - private atomic state iterator function for
    + * macro-internal use
    + * @state: &struct drm_atomic_state pointer
    + * @mgr: pointer to the &struct drm_dp_mst_topology_mgr iteration cursor
    + * @old_state: optional pointer to the old &struct drm_dp_mst_topology_state
    + * iteration cursor
    + * @new_state: optional pointer to the new &struct drm_dp_mst_topology_state
    + * iteration cursor
    + * @i: int iteration cursor, for macro-internal use
    + *
    + * Used by for_each_oldnew_mst_mgr_in_state(),
    + * for_each_old_mst_mgr_in_state(), and for_each_new_mst_mgr_in_state(). Don't
    + * call this directly.
    + *
    + * Returns:
    + * True if the current &struct drm_private_obj is a &struct
    + * drm_dp_mst_topology_mgr, false otherwise.
    + */
    +static inline bool
    +__drm_dp_mst_state_iter_get(struct drm_atomic_state *state,
    + struct drm_dp_mst_topology_mgr **mgr,
    + struct drm_dp_mst_topology_state **old_state,
    + struct drm_dp_mst_topology_state **new_state,
    + int i)
    +{
    + struct __drm_private_objs_state *objs_state = &state->private_objs[i];
    +
    + if (objs_state->ptr->funcs != &drm_dp_mst_topology_state_funcs)
    + return false;
    +
    + *mgr = to_dp_mst_topology_mgr(objs_state->ptr);
    + if (old_state)
    + *old_state = to_dp_mst_topology_state(objs_state->old_state);
    + if (new_state)
    + *new_state = to_dp_mst_topology_state(objs_state->new_state);
    +
    + return true;
    +}
    +
    +/**
    + * for_each_oldnew_mst_mgr_in_state - iterate over all DP MST topology
    + * managers in an atomic update
    + * @__state: &struct drm_atomic_state pointer
    + * @mgr: &struct drm_dp_mst_topology_mgr iteration cursor
    + * @old_state: &struct drm_dp_mst_topology_state iteration cursor for the old
    + * state
    + * @new_state: &struct drm_dp_mst_topology_state iteration cursor for the new
    + * state
    + * @__i: int iteration cursor, for macro-internal use
    + *
    + * This iterates over all DRM DP MST topology managers in an atomic update,
    + * tracking both old and new state. This is useful in places where the state
    + * delta needs to be considered, for example in atomic check functions.
    + */
    +#define for_each_oldnew_mst_mgr_in_state(__state, mgr, old_state, new_state, __i) \
    + for ((__i) = 0; (__i) < (__state)->num_private_objs; (__i)++) \
    + for_each_if(__drm_dp_mst_state_iter_get((__state), &(mgr), &(old_state), &(new_state), (__i)))
    +
    +/**
    + * for_each_old_mst_mgr_in_state - iterate over all DP MST topology managers
    + * in an atomic update
    + * @__state: &struct drm_atomic_state pointer
    + * @mgr: &struct drm_dp_mst_topology_mgr iteration cursor
    + * @old_state: &struct drm_dp_mst_topology_state iteration cursor for the old
    + * state
    + * @__i: int iteration cursor, for macro-internal use
    + *
    + * This iterates over all DRM DP MST topology managers in an atomic update,
    + * tracking only the old state. This is useful in disable functions, where we
    + * need the old state the hardware is still in.
    + */
    +#define for_each_old_mst_mgr_in_state(__state, mgr, old_state, __i) \
    + for ((__i) = 0; (__i) < (__state)->num_private_objs; (__i)++) \
    + for_each_if(__drm_dp_mst_state_iter_get((__state), &(mgr), &(old_state), NULL, (__i)))
    +
    +/**
    + * for_each_new_mst_mgr_in_state - iterate over all DP MST topology managers
    + * in an atomic update
    + * @__state: &struct drm_atomic_state pointer
    + * @mgr: &struct drm_dp_mst_topology_mgr iteration cursor
    + * @new_state: &struct drm_dp_mst_topology_state iteration cursor for the new
    + * state
    + * @__i: int iteration cursor, for macro-internal use
    + *
    + * This iterates over all DRM DP MST topology managers in an atomic update,
    + * tracking only the new state. This is useful in enable functions, where we
    + * need the new state the hardware should be in when the atomic commit
    + * operation has completed.
    + */
    +#define for_each_new_mst_mgr_in_state(__state, mgr, new_state, __i) \
    + for ((__i) = 0; (__i) < (__state)->num_private_objs; (__i)++) \
    + for_each_if(__drm_dp_mst_state_iter_get((__state), &(mgr), NULL, &(new_state), (__i)))
    +
